Guide to Starting a Small Warehouse Pt.1

Learn how to define your ideal customer within your industry market niche.

Defining your ideal customer is one of the most important steps in starting a successful warehouse business.

Knowing the customer profile you want to attract allows you to streamline the way your warehouse will run, from the way you set up your physical warehouse space, to implementing warehouse zones, smart rates, and implementing streamlined operations.
